  • What academic programs does Dar-e-Arqam School offer?

    Dar-e-Arqam School offers a range of academic programs, including Early Childhood Care and Education (ECCE), Primary and Elementary education, as well as Secondary School Certificate (SSC) and Higher Secondary School Certificate (HSSC) programs. Additionally, the school provides a Hifz program for students interested in memorizing the Quran.

  • What is the fee structure for different classes?

    The following are the fee details for different classes: Play Group to Second: 5500
    Third to Fifth: 6000
    Sixth and Seventh: 6500
    Eighth, Tenth: 7000
    FSC: 10000
    Hifz: 6000

  • What are the school’s timings and academic calendar?

    The school follows different timings based on the season: Summer Timings: 7:50 AM – 1:40 PM
    Winter Timings: 8:00 AM – 1:50 PM
    Ramadan Timings: 7:30 AM – 12:30 PM
    The academic calendar is designed to accommodate these schedules, ensuring students have ample time for studies, activities, and holidays.

  • Are there any scholarship programs or financial aid available?

    Yes, Dar-e-Arqam School offers scholarship programs and financial aid, including:
    - 100% fee waiver for orphans
    - 100% fee waiver for students with A+ and A grades
    - 75% fee waiver for students with B+ grades
    These scholarships are aimed at supporting deserving students in their educational journey.
